Abstract

An air conditioning system for a vehicle includes a refrigerant circulating through a closed system including a condenser, a compressor, and an evaporator. A sorbent body, which may be a desiccant-entrained polymer, is disposed inside the compressor to remove moisture from the refrigerant passing therethrough.

What we claim is: 
     
         1 . An air conditioning system for a vehicle, the air conditioning system comprising:
 an evaporator;   a condenser; and   a compressor comprising:
 a housing defining an inlet in fluid communication with the evaporator, a fluid outlet in fluid communication with the condenser, and at least one interior fluid path fluidly connecting the inlet and the outlet; 
 at least one piston disposed in the housing and configured to compress fluid in the interior fluid path; and 
 a sorbent body disposed in the interior fluid path. 
   
     
     
         2 . The air conditioning system of  claim 1 , wherein the sorbent body comprises an injection molded sorbent. 
     
     
         3 . The air-conditioning system of  claim 1 , wherein the housing comprises an end cap comprising at least one cavity defining a portion of the internal fluid path, the sorbent body being disposed in the at least one cavity. 
     
     
         4 . The air-conditioning system of  claim 3 , wherein the sorbent body is an injection molded sorbent configured to be retained in the at least one cavity. 
     
     
         5 . The air-conditioning system of  claim 4 , further comprising a retention mechanism configured to retain the injection molded sorbent in the at least one cavity. 
     
     
         6 . The air-conditioning system of  claim 4 , wherein the injection molded sorbent is configured to be press fit into the at least one cavity. 
     
     
         7 . The air-conditioning system of  claim 4 , wherein the injection molded sorbent comprises a body and a hole extending through the body, the compressor further comprising a fastener extending at least partially through the hole to retain the injection molded sorbent in the at least one cavity. 
     
     
         8 . A compressor comprising:
 a housing;   an inlet port;   an outlet port;   an internal channel fluidly connecting the inlet port and the outlet port;   at least one piston disposed in fluid communication with the internal channel, a first portion of the internal channel between the inlet port and the at least one piston comprising a low-pressure portion and a portion of the internal channel between the at least one piston and the outlet port comprising a high-pressure portion; and   a molded sorbent body disposed in the high-pressure portion of the internal channel.   
     
     
         9 . The compressor of  claim 8 , wherein:
 the housing includes a main body and an end cap removably sealable to the main body;   the at least one piston is disposed in the main body;   the high-pressure portion is at least partially defined by a cavity in the cap; and   the molded sorbent body is disposed in the cavity in the cap.   
     
     
         10 . The compressor of  claim 8 , wherein the molded sorbent body is secured in the cavity. 
     
     
         11 . The compressor of  claim 10 , wherein the molded sorbent body is press fit into the cavity. 
     
     
         12 . The compressor of  claim 10 , further comprising a fastener configured to secure the molded sorbent body in the cavity, the fastener comprising at least one of a tab, a threaded fastener, or a flange. 
     
     
         13 . The compressor of  claim 8 , wherein the molded sorbent body is an injection molded desiccant-entrained polymer. 
     
     
         14 . The compressor of  claim 8 , wherein the molded sorbent body comprises a polymer and at least one of zeolite or molecular sieve. 
     
     
         15 . An air conditioning system for a vehicle, the air conditioning system comprising:
 an evaporator;   a condenser; and   a compressor,   wherein the evaporator, the condenser and the compressor are in fluid communication and comprise a closed fluid system through which a refrigerant circulates, the compressor comprising:
 a housing defining an inlet in fluid communication with the evaporator, an outlet in fluid communication with the condenser, and at least one interior fluid path fluidly connecting the inlet and the outlet; 
 a plurality of pistons disposed in the housing and configured to compress the refrigerant in the interior fluid path, a first portion of the internal fluid path between the inlet port and the plurality of pistons comprising a low-pressure portion and a second portion of the internal fluid path between the plurality of pistons and the outlet port comprising a high-pressure portion; and 
 a molded sorbent body disposed in the high-pressure portion of the interior fluid path. 
   
     
     
         16 . The air conditioning system of  claim 15 , wherein the molded sorbent body comprises an injection-molded, desiccant-entrained polymer configured for retention in the high-pressure portion. 
     
     
         17 . The air conditioning system of  claim 16 , wherein the sorbent body comprises from about 30% to about 70% desiccant and from about 30% to about 70% polymer. 
     
     
         18 . The air condition system of  claim 17 , wherein the molded sorbent body comprises at least one of molecular sieve, zeolite or activated carbon. 
     
     
         19 . The air conditioning system of  claim 15 , wherein the molded sorbent body is press-fit into the high-pressure portion of the interior fluid path. 
     
     
         20 . The air conditioning system of  claim 15 , wherein the compressor further comprises a fastener configured to secure the molded sorbent body in the high-pressure portion of the interior fluid path.
